import nctest class TestBasicOperations(nctest.NCTestCase): """ Tests basic NETCONF operations with no prerequisites on datastore content. """ def test_capabilities(self): assert ":startup" in self.nc.server_capabilities assert ":candidate" in self.nc.server_capabilities assert ":validate" in self.nc.server_capabilities assert ":xpath" in self.nc.server_capabilities def test_get(self): reply = self.nc.get() nctest.check_reply_data(reply) def test_get_config_startup(self): reply = self.nc.get_config(source='startup') nctest.check_reply_data(reply) def test_get_config_running(self): reply = self.nc.get_config(source='running') nctest.check_reply_data(reply) def test_copy_config(self): reply = self.nc.copy_config(source='startup', target='candidate') nctest.check_reply_ok(reply) def test_neg_filter(self): reply = self.nc.get(filter=("xpath", "/non-existing-module:non-existing-data")) nctest.check_reply_err(reply) def test_lock(self): reply = self.nc.lock("startup") nctest.check_reply_ok(reply) reply = self.nc.lock("running") nctest.check_reply_ok(reply) reply = self.nc.lock("candidate") nctest.check_reply_ok(reply) reply = self.nc.lock("startup") nctest.check_reply_err(reply) reply = self.nc.unlock("startup") nctest.check_reply_ok(reply) reply = self.nc.unlock("running") nctest.check_reply_ok(reply) reply = self.nc.unlock("candidate") nctest.check_reply_ok(reply)
